A kinkajou will be a very stinky pet and they need a good amount of active space, much larger than a simple cage. They are also very temperamental and will scratch the crap out of you when just trying to hold on. Go see some at your nearby zoo and ask for the keeper and to see if you can get a behind the scenes tour. A zoo keeper will often let you hold an animal especially if it can help dissuade you from trying to keep one yourself.
